Specs Of Google-Powered T-Mobile Phone Go Live

  • August 27, 2008
Google's top brass assured analysts that a mobile phone featuring the highly-touted Android interface would be launched before the end of the year, and the blogosphere was a buzz on Tuesday with reports of leaked spec sheets.

The AndroidGuys blog broke the news and posted images of the spec sheets. T-Mobile is the carrier behind the device, called the G1 and HTC is the manufacturer. The handset is similar in shape to T-Mobile's wildly popular Sidekick, complete with a sliding screen and full QWERTY keyboard. In addition to the Android interface, the phone will likely feature the words "with Google," capitalizing on the search giant's brand affinity.

The mobile device is reportedly set to hit T-Mobile stores in September, though T-Mobile has not officially announced a launch date.--Tameka Kee
